.scalar-app{--scalar-font:var(--font-sans,"Inter"), system-ui, -apple-system, "Segoe UI", Roboto, sans-serif;--scalar-font-code:var(--font-mono,"JetBrains Mono"), ui-monospace, SFMono-Regular, Menlo, monospace}.light-mode .scalar-app,.scalar-app{--scalar-color-accent:#4f46e5;--scalar-color-accent-2:#4338ca;--scalar-color-1:#0b0b0c;--scalar-color-2:#374151;--scalar-color-3:#6b7280;--scalar-background-1:#f9fafb;--scalar-background-2:#fff;--scalar-background-3:#f3f4f6;--scalar-border-color:#e5e7eb;--scalar-color-green:#047857;--scalar-color-red:#dc2626;--scalar-color-yellow:#b45309;--scalar-color-blue:#2563eb;--scalar-radius:8px;--scalar-radius-lg:10px;--scalar-radius-xl:12px;--scalar-shadow-1:0 1px 3px 0 #0f172a0f;--scalar-shadow-2:0 4px 12px -4px #0f172a14}.dark-mode .scalar-app{--scalar-color-accent:#818cf8;--scalar-color-accent-2:#a5b4fc;--scalar-color-1:#f9fafb;--scalar-color-2:#d1d5db;--scalar-color-3:#9ca3af;--scalar-background-1:#0b0b0c;--scalar-background-2:#111827;--scalar-background-3:#1f2937;--scalar-border-color:#1f2937;--scalar-color-green:#34d399;--scalar-color-red:#f87171;--scalar-color-yellow:#fbbf24;--scalar-color-blue:#60a5fa}.scalar-app .references-rendered h1,.scalar-app .references-rendered h2,.scalar-app .section-heading,.scalar-app .heading{font-family:var(--font-serif,"Fraunces"), Georgia, serif;letter-spacing:-.01em;font-weight:500}.scalar-app em{font-family:var(--font-serif,"Fraunces"), Georgia, serif;color:#4f46e5;font-style:italic;font-weight:500}